Portland'5 Centers for the Arts is a leader in expert venue management, overseeing the Arlene Schnitzer Concert Hall, Keller Auditorium and Antoinette Hatfield Hall, which includes the Brunish, Newmark and Winningstad Theatres.
Based in Portland, OR, Portland'5 Centers for the Arts is a small media company with only 120 employees and an annual revenue of $8.5M.

Portland'5 Centers for the Arts's mission statement

To secure funds for culturally relevant education programming and venue capital projects as part of Portland'5 Centers for the Arts commitment to ensure access to the performing arts for people of all means, cultures, abilities, and ethnicities.
